Output 5891ab7135ada93e4de8a5320a21e7a7fc09f845e3c3aa8c55b652b39c2b72d9:1

value
406438
script pubkey
OP_0 OP_PUSHBYTES_20 1f23ceee197baa8f8438efbeee662e9dcc5c8a3c
address
bc1qru3uamse0w4glppca7lwue3wnhx9ez3u3s84p2
transaction
5891ab7135ada93e4de8a5320a21e7a7fc09f845e3c3aa8c55b652b39c2b72d9
spent
true